基于GIS支持下的土地资源空间格局生态优化 被引量:51

GIS-based ecological optimization of spatial patterns of land resources

摘要 以防治水土流失和维护景观整体生态优化为目标,选择我国滇西南地区亚热带山地为典型案例,利用遥感数据和GIS的空间信息处理技术,采用适宜性评价与土地资源利用格局整体优化相结合的方法,用最小累积阻力模型(MCR)确定土地利用的功能分区和生态格局组分,探讨山地土地资源空间格局生态优化途径。结果表明:(1)基于GIS空间分析技术和"成本距离加权"制图分析工具,采用最小累积阻力模型(MCR)的土地资源空间格局生态优化方法是可行的;(2)将水平生态过程作为一种对景观的控制过程来对待,以常绿阔叶林和思茅松林为保护源,基于最小累积阻力面(MCR)模型,构建了对土地资源整体生态功能起维护作用,对源内物种的迁移或扩散过程具有关键作用的廊道、辐射道和战略点等生态格局组分;(3)基于MCR阻力值建立的频率序列及拐点图,拐点两侧的土地利用类型异质性较大,可以作为划分土地功能分区的临界点,以此划分出有利于生态安全的核心源保护区、生态缓冲区、生态过渡区、生态边缘区、农业耕作区和居民生活区等6类土地功能区,并提出各功能区的管理措施。 With the purpose of preventing or controlling erosion by water and maintaining quality of landscape, this paper takes the subtropical mountainous region in Yunnan southwest China as a typical case. It utilizes the data of RS and the spatial information processing technology of GIS, Combining suitability evaluation with the overall optimization of land use pattern, the model of minimum cumulative resistance (MCR) is applied to ascertain the function zoning and ecological pattern components of land use, to develop approaches to the ecological optimization of the spatial pattern of land resources in the mountainous region. The results are as follows : ( 1 ) It is feasible to adopt MCR to optimize spatial patterns of land resources on the basis of spatial analysis technology and the drawing analysis tools of "cost-distance weight" ; ( 2 ) The horizontal ecological process way act as a control on landscape, with the evergreen broad-leaved forests and Pinus khasya forests in this region as the protected source. MCR way be used to construct the ecological pattern components of corridors, radiation roads, and strategic points. These components not only work to maintain the ecological functioning of land resources, but also play a crucial role in the migration and proliferation of the native animal species. (3) A map showing the frequency sequence and inflection points are constructed according to the MCR resistance value. The heterogeneity of land use types is greater on either side of the inflection point, which can serve as a basis for zoning of land function. By this means, six functional areas of land, which are beneficial to ecological stability, are laid out, namely the core source protected area,eco-buffer area,eco-transition zone,eco-fringe zone,farming area and residential area. Management measures for each functional area are put forward.
